GraphQL Armor 🛡️

GraphQL Armor is a dead-simple yet highly customizable security middleware for various GraphQL server engines.

Installation

# npm
npm install -S @escape.tech/graphql-armor

# yarn
yarn add @escape.tech/graphql-armor

Supported GraphQL Engines

We support the following engines :

We additionally support the following engines through the Envelop plugin system :

  • GraphQL-Helix
  • Node.js HTTP
  • GraphQL-Helix (with @defer and @stream)
  • GraphQL-WS
  • GraphQL-SSE
  • Azure Functions
  • Cloudflare Workers
  • Google Cloud Functions
  • Lambda AWS
  • type-graphql
  • nexus
  • express-graphql

See here for more information about Envelop compatibility.

Contributing

Ensure you have read the Contributing Guide before contributing.

To setup your project, make sure you run the install-dev.sh script.

git clone [email protected]:Escape-Technologies/graphql-armor.git
cd graphql-armor
bash ./install-dev.sh

We are using yarn as our package manager and the workspaces monorepo setup. Please read the associated documentation and feel free to open issues if you encounter problems when developing on our project!
